According to “Psychology Today,” however, there are ways that you can actually help generate good luck, all things being equal.  Dr. Srini Pillay in an article from the magazine last year said there are 3 factors that make any kind of luck possible:

  • TAKE A CHANCE TO GET A CHANCE

This makes perfect sense; you can’t win if you don’t gamble.  This is where optimists triumph over pessimists.  If an outcome looks uncertain, the pessimist will usually opt out of an attempt, where the optimist will go for it.  And the more you go for it, the more chances you have at success.

  • TRUST YOUR SUBCONSCIOUS

It’s true that the right circumstances breed good luck.  But sometimes the subconscious of your brain is secretly guiding you into those circumstances because it sees things before your conscious mind does (this is called “pre-emptive perception,” in case you were wondering).  Call it instincts or intuition, but if you have a strong unexplainable urge to pursue something, it might be worth the effort.

  • LEARN HOW TO READ OTHERS

Often, luck depends on knowing what another person is thinking.  By developing your empathic skills, you can read what’s on someone else’s mind.  This not only helps in poker games, it’s also good for business deals.   How you react can also affect the emotions of others.  If you know how to make someone else nervous or impatient, or trusting and relaxed, you can set the tone of a meeting or negotiation.
